How Dirty HVAC Coils Can Increase Your Summer Energy Bills

Many homeowners know they should replace air filters regularly, but few realize that dirty HVAC coils can have an even bigger impact on cooling performance and energy efficiency.

When evaporator and condenser coils become coated with dirt and debris, your air conditioner must work significantly harder to cool your home. The result is higher utility bills, reduced comfort, and increased wear on the entire system.

Let’s take a closer look at why coil maintenance is so important during the summer months.

🔧 What HVAC Coils Do

Your cooling system contains two primary coils:

Evaporator Coils

Located inside the home, evaporator coils absorb heat from indoor air.

Condenser Coils

Located in the outdoor unit, condenser coils release that heat outside.

Together, these components perform the heat transfer process that cools your home.

🌬️ How Dirt Affects Evaporator Coils

When dirt accumulates on evaporator coils:

  • Heat transfer becomes less efficient
  • Cooling capacity decreases
  • Airflow may be restricted
  • Energy consumption rises

Your HVAC system must run longer to achieve the same cooling results.

☀️ How Dirty Condenser Coils Affect Cooling

Outdoor condenser coils are constantly exposed to:

  • Dust
  • Dirt
  • Leaves
  • Grass clippings
  • Debris

Dirty condenser coils make it harder to release heat outdoors.

As a result:

  • Cooling efficiency drops
  • Runtime increases
  • Utility bills rise

Summer conditions often make these problems worse.

💰 The Cost of Dirty Coils

Even a small amount of dirt can reduce efficiency.

Potential consequences include:

Higher Energy Bills

Longer cooling cycles consume more electricity.

Reduced Comfort

Your home may feel warmer despite continuous operation.

Increased Equipment Wear

The compressor and other components experience additional strain.

More Frequent Repairs

Neglected systems are more likely to develop mechanical issues.

🚨 Warning Signs of Dirty Coils

You may notice:

  • Rising utility bills
  • Weak cooling performance
  • Longer cooling cycles
  • Constant system operation
  • Warm air from vents

Professional inspection can determine whether coil cleaning is needed.

📅 How Often Should Coils Be Inspected?

Most HVAC professionals recommend annual inspections.

Homes with:

  • Pets
  • Heavy landscaping
  • Dusty environments

may benefit from more frequent evaluations.

Routine maintenance helps catch buildup before it affects performance.
